1902 $20 MS63 PCGS. CAC. The 1902 double eagle stands out with a tiny mintage of only 31,140 pieces and a proportionately low Mint State population. In their gold coin Encyclopedia, Garrett and Guth write: "The 1902 double eagle is one of the most difficult issues after 1900 to locate. The Smithsonian lacks an example." This is especially true in the finer Mint State grades. The 1902 frequently comes with heavy abrasions that prevent a grade any finer than MS62. The present Select coin is scarce, and finer pieces are exceedingly rare. The strike is sharp throughout each side and there is no evidence of die lapping. Softly frosted orange-gold mint luster produces warm eye appeal and is only minimally marked. Population: 81 in 63 (2 in 63+), 10 finer. CAC: 8 in 63, 3 finer (6/17).
